Output ecf40620484cfa56bcc4f9f26c86eec02ed3669cb481f18b2942abe18c739fdb:22

value
13926857
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c8eef846bd2bf8952c9c48fdc73b1fbb934b9b75 OP_EQUAL
address
3L1TLpnSfhEJYPCzv8S51fxmuAFygvjjSB
transaction
ecf40620484cfa56bcc4f9f26c86eec02ed3669cb481f18b2942abe18c739fdb
spent
true